S. Nevada law enforcement joins forces to target impaired drivers

Cover Image

Las Vegas, NV (KXNT) - For the next two weeks, Nevada Highway Patrol will be increasing DUI enforcement, targeting drivers who’ve been celebrating the holidays a little too much.

NHP is joining forces with other Southern Nevada law enforcement agencies through January 4th

NLV Police will have extra patrols on the roads starting at 9 p.m. on Sunday, and lasting until 4 a.m. the next morning. The patrols will also be beefed up again on Jan. 2, 2021 from 9 p.m. until 5 a.m. the following morning. 

Funding for the extra patrols is made possible by Joining Forces, a multi-jurisdictional law enforcement program funding by the Office of Traffic Safety.
